August 12, 1939 - March 17, 2015
Sammie Dean Cook, 75, of Smackover, died on Tuesday, March 17, 2015 at the Medical Center of South Arkansas.
He was born on Aug. 12, 1939, to Chester and Beulah Cook. He was a member of Mount Zion Baptist Church in Lisbon and was a self employed mechanic and the owner of Cook’s Appliance Service.
He was preceded in death by his parents.
He is survived by his wife, Oprah Cook of Smackover; one son, Samuel Wesley Cook of Smackover; six daughters, Shirl Gibson, Beatrice Williams, Michelle Cook, Carol Cook, Regina Burton, and Sgt. Keisha Cook; one brother, Billy Cook of El Dorado; 14 grandchildren; five great-grandchildren; and five step-grandchildren.
Funeral will be held at 1 p.m., Friday at Mount Zion Baptist Church in Lisbon with the Rev. Joseph Waller Sr. officiating. Burial will follow at Mount Zion Cemetery in Lisbon under the direction of Andrews Funeral Home.
Visitation will be held after the services at the church. No visitation will be held at the funeral home.
